Abstract
The collection of volumes assembled by Strickland Gibson (1877-1958), Keeper of Printed Books at the Bodleian, for the study and teaching of bibliography.
Biographical / Historical
Strickland Gibson (1877-1958) was a member of the Bodleian staff from 1891, and Sub-Librarian 1931-45. Details are given in Who Was Who.

Immediate Source of Acquisition
The manuscripts were given to the Library by Strickland Gibson in 1952.
Bibliography
- There is an account of the collection in Bodleian Library Record, 6 (1957-61), 645-54.
